Ultra-low Noise AD Conversion Design for Measurement of Air Pollutants
The current paper discusses the design of the pollution and communication system which is capable to measure the H2S levels in very low concentrations in ppb range. The system also reads the temperature and humidity values from the analog output values and send the measured values to the remote server via GSM/GPRS connection, which are stored in MySQL table for further analysis and visualization. The ultra-low noise design of the AD conversion is proposed. To achieve better sensitivity all parts of the design such as AD converter, voltage reference and power supply IC are specially selected towards the better noise characteristics.
